2 WHAT IS A CHARACTER ARC? A Transformation, Evolution, or Inner Journey
The Hero Changes and Becomes Successful Or… The Hero Fails And Becomes Tragic

3 DOES EVERY HERO NEED AN ARC?
All Protagonists Must Adapt Not All Protags Have Fundamental Changes But Something In The Story Has To Change

4 TYPES OF CHARACTER ARCS
The Hero’s Journey Harry Potter Frodo Baggins in The Lord of The Rings Simba in The Lion King

5 TYPES OF CHARACTER ARCS
The Arc Of Maturity Elizabeth Bennet in Pride and Prejudice Ebenezer Scrooge in A Christmas Carol Jaime Lannister in the Game of Thrones series Rodion Romanovich Raskolnikov in Crime and Punishment

6 TYPES OF CHARACTER ARCS
The Arc Of Decline Patrick Bateman in American Pyscho Walter White in Breaking Bad Scarlett O’Hara in Gone With the Wind

7 TYPES OF CHARACTER ARCS
The Flat Arc James Bond action series Sherlock Holmes mystery series Hercule Poirot mystery series Zadie Anson in The Queen of Hearts

8 TYPES OF CHARACTER ARCS
The External Arc Odysseus in The Odyssey The film Ghandi Katniss Everdeen in The Hunger Games

9 CREATING COMPELLING PROTAGONISTS
Sympathetic Characters (adapted from John D. Brown) Vulnerable: They Face Ruin Deserving: Positive Character Traits Underdogs: More Likely to Engender Empathy In Trouble: Strong Characters In Imminent Danger

10 CREATING COMPELLING PROTAGONISTS
Interesting Characters (adapted from John D. Brown) Unusual: Something Sets Them Apart Surprising: They Don’t Fit The Mold Powerful: They Wield Influence or Authority Other: Gifted, Skilled, Beautiful, Humorous, Dangerous
